One other point, Goffman repeatedly brought up the point of how everyone was getting paid in full with the EC's plan.
He hammered it home constantly.
He also shot down the argument from the other committees about filing a bunch of plans and clogging up the proceedings if the motion was granted by saying that it was a hollow threat.
They had such a sweetheart deal in the present POR there is no need for any other POR's. They'd be foolish to even waste their time.

These were excellent points he made, but the Judge ruled on the law, the record, and on argument last as he said he would.
